Abstract

777,034. Alloys; annealing. NYBY BRUKS AKTIEBOLAG. June 1, 1953, No. 15264/53. Classes 72 and 82(1) Objects which during use are to be subjected to temperatures of at least 650‹C. are made of non-precipitation-hardenable alloys of predominating austenitic structure consisting of Ni and/or Mn from 8 to 65 per cent, Fe with or without Co in total amount at least 20 per cent, C not more than 0.6 per cent, Cr 13.7-30 per cent, Si 0-2.0 per cent and Ti in such amount that the active Ti content is not greater than 2.0 per cent but is at least that defined by the curve shown on the drawing in which it is related to the content of Fe plus Co. The active Ti content is that part of the Ti content which is not bound by C or N. The alloys may also contain one or more of W, Mo and V each up to 1.0 per cent and/or one or more of Ta, Nb, Al, Cu, Mg, Zr in total amount up to 5.0 per cent and/or one or more of Th, Ce, Be, B, U, P, As, Sb, S and alkaline earth metals in total amount up to 0.5 per cent. The alloy may be hot worked at a temperature of at least 900‹C. the temperature then being reduced to that at which the objects are to be used. The objects may then be reheated to at least 1000‹C. and cooled preferably with a stall in the range 850- 980‹C. The intermediate cooling may alternatively be to room temperature with reheating to the temperature of use or to 850-980‹C. followed by cooling to the temperature of use. Specification 630,797 is referred to.
